Summary
To ask the Minister for Health whether her Department has assessed whether current ambulance capacity in north Dublin is sufficient to meet demand; the projected staffing and fleet requirements for the Dublin north-east region over the next three years, in tabular form; the actions planned to increase ambulance availability and staffing in north Dublin; and if she will make a statement on the matter.
